A Plumber Can Examine the Supply Lines


A supply line, especially a dishwasher port, attaches the dish washer to a water source. If you acquire a brand-new supply line, a plumber can ensure that the line is compatible with both your dish washer as well as water source. An expert plumber can evaluate it to guarantee that it's in great problem and does not have any type of leakages if you decide to utilize an existing supply line.

Setting Up a Dishwasher Requires a Range of Tools


If you do not have a variety of devices available, you may require to make a journey to Lowe's or Home Depot. To install a dishwasher, you require the complying with tools: pliers, a flexible wrench, a set of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and opening saws. You will certainly likewise need cleaning products such as a superficial bucket and also sponge. If you do not have any one of these products, the cost to acquire them can accumulate rapidly.

Not Mounting Your Dishwasher Appropriately Can Bring About a Hill of Issues


Not only can setting up a dish washer appropriately nullify your service warranty, however it can also develop a mess. For instance, if you do not mount the supply line properly, you can deal with leakages-- and even worse, a flooding. You may likewise exper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s too rapidly with your pipes as well as causes loud shaking sounds. Finally, if you incorrectly mount your dishwasher to the waste disposal unit, you may see poignant scents or have deposit on your meals.

S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ION


If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.


If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per.
